Hello!
I'm trying to play some video preencoded for my phone with:
mencoder file_to_encode.avi -ovc lavc -lavcopts
vcodec=mpeg4:vhq:vbitrate=300 \ -vf
scale=320:240,eq2=1.2:0.5:-0.25,rotate=2 -oac mp3lame -lameopts
br=64:cbr \ -o
file_for_openmoko
